电脑搭建服务器需要什么
-
搭建服务器是一项重要的任务,它需要一些必要的硬件和软件,以确保服务器的正常运行和良好的性能。下面是电脑搭建服务器所需的一些关键要素和步骤:
硬件要求:
- 主机:选择一台高性能的电脑作为服务器主机。主机需要具备较高的处理器性能、内存容量和硬盘空间。通常建议选择多核处理器,至少8GB以上的内存容量,并且需要提供足够的硬盘空间用于存储数据。
- 网络设备:需要安装至少一个网络接口卡来连接服务器到网络。如果预计有大量数据传输,可以考虑使用双网卡或更多网卡的方案。
- 电源:选择适配服务器主机的高品质电源供电,以确保系统的稳定运行。
软件要求:
- 操作系统:选择适合服务器应用的操作系统,如Windows Server、Linux 或者 Unix。根据个人或者企业需求,选择适用的操作系统版本。
- 服务器软件:根据具体的服务器需求,选择合适的服务器软件。比如,如果需要搭建网站服务器,可以选择使用Apache、Nginx 或者IIS作为Web服务器软件;如果需要搭建数据库服务器,可以选择使用MySQL、Oracle 或者MSSQL等数据库服务器软件。
- 安全软件:为了保护服务器的安全,需要安装和配置适当的安全软件,如防火墙、杀毒软件、入侵检测和防御系统等。
步骤:
- 确定服务器的用途和需求:明确服务器的目标和预期功能,确保选择合适的硬件和软件。
- 购买和准备硬件:根据服务器的要求,购买和准备所需的硬件设备,包括主机、内存、硬盘、网络设备等。
- 安装操作系统:根据服务器的操作系统选择,安装并配置操作系统。
- 安装服务器软件:根据服务器的功能需求,安装并配置相应的服务器软件。
- 网络连接和配置:将服务器连接到网络,并配置网络参数,确保服务器可以正常通信。
- 安全设置:配置安全软件和设置访问权限,以保护服务器的安全。
- 测试和优化:进行必要的测试和优化,确保服务器的性能和稳定性。
- 监控和维护:建立监控和维护机制,定期检查服务器运行情况,并进行必要的修复和优化。
总结:
搭建服务器需要根据具体需求选择适当的硬件和软件,并按照步骤进行配置和安装。通过合理的设置和维护,可以确保服务器的正常运行和高效性能。1年前 -
搭建服务器是指将一台普通的个人电脑或者服务器设备转变成能够在网络上提供服务的专用服务器。搭建服务器需要以下一些基本要素:
-
硬件设备:要搭建服务器,首先需要一台性能较好的个人电脑或者专用服务器设备。服务器的硬件配置通常比常规桌面电脑更高,包括更强大的处理器、更大的内存和更大的硬盘空间。选择适合自己需求的硬件设备很重要。
-
操作系统:服务器需要一个操作系统来运行和管理服务。常见的服务器操作系统包括Windows Server、Linux(如Ubuntu、CentOS等)和FreeBSD等。选择合适的操作系统取决于个人或者是企业的需求以及服务器上需要运行的应用程序类型。
-
网络连接:服务器需要一个可靠的网络连接来与用户进行通信。通常情况下,服务器需要连接到一个高速的互联网服务提供商(ISP)的网络环境中。这样才能保证服务器的可用性和稳定性。
-
安全性:服务器的安全性是非常重要的,特别是如果你计划在服务器上存储敏感数据或者运行重要的应用程序。为服务器安装并配置防火墙、安全软件以及更新及管理相关的安全补丁是必不可少的。
-
服务软件:服务器搭建完成后,需要安装相应的服务软件来提供特定的功能和服务。例如,如果你打算搭建Web服务器,可以安装Apache、Nginx等Web服务器软件;如果你打算搭建数据库服务器,可以安装MySQL、PostgreSQL等数据库软件。根据实际需求选择合适的服务软件是非常重要的。
总结起来,要搭建一台服务器,你需要合适的硬件设备、操作系统、网络连接、安全性保护和服务软件。这些要素的选择和配置将直接影响服务器的性能和可用性。最好根据自己的需求制定一个详细的计划,并寻求专业人士的建议和帮助。
1年前 -
-
搭建服务器需要以下几个方面的准备:
1.硬件准备:
1.1.操作系统:选择一个适合服务器的操作系统,如Windows Server,Linux等。
1.2.硬件设备:选择一台性能较好的计算机服务器,具备足够的处理能力、内存容量和存储空间。
1.3.网络设备:选择一个可靠的网络设备,如路由器、交换机,保证服务器与外界的连接畅通。2.网络设置:
2.1.分配静态IP地址:为服务器分配一个静态IP地址,以便其他设备通过IP地址访问服务器。
2.2.端口映射:如果服务器需要通过外网访问,需要在路由器或防火墙上进行端口映射,将外网访问请求转发到服务器的对应端口。3.安装操作系统和软件:
3.1.安装操作系统:根据选择的操作系统,将其安装到服务器上,根据提示进行系统设置和配置。
3.2.安装必备软件:根据需求安装必要的服务器软件,如Web服务器(如Apache、Nginx)、数据库服务器(如MySQL、Oracle)、邮件服务器等。4.安全设置:
4.1.防火墙设置:配置服务器的防火墙规则,限制外部访问,并保护服务器免受恶意攻击。
4.2.访问控制:设置合适的权限和访问控制机制,保护服务器中的敏感数据和资源。
4.3.备份与恢复:建立定期备份机制,保证服务器数据的安全性与完整性。5.域名和DNS设置:
5.1.购买域名:如果需要将服务器通过域名进行访问,需要在域名注册商购买合适的域名。
5.2.域名解析:将域名解析到服务器的IP地址,通过DNS服务器将域名与IP地址关联起来。6.监控和管理:
6.1.监控工具:安装监控工具,实时监测服务器的性能,如CPU使用率、内存占用、磁盘空间等。
6.2.远程管理工具:安装合适的远程管理工具,方便远程管理服务器,如远程桌面、SSH等。
6.3.日志管理:设置日志管理系统,将服务器运行日志记录下来,方便故障排查和性能优化。此外,搭建服务器还需要具备一定的技术知识和经验,对操作系统和网络有一定的了解和掌握。对于初学者来说,可以参考相关的文档和教程,或者寻求专业人士的帮助。
1年前